23 hours agoKalshi says it's punishing its first insider trader: a YouTube streamer's editor
The company said the unnamed video editor violated its insider trading rules by wagering about $4,000 on YouTube streaming markets. The editor received a two-year ban and a financial penalty of five times the size of his initial trade. He "likely had access to material non-public information connected to his trading," the company said.
